26:8-27. Inquiries to applicants for marriage or civil union license. The department shall issue to each local registrar and to city clerks of cities of the first class, the form and substance of the several inquiries to be made of applicants for a marriage license or a civil union license and their witnesses for the purpose of ascertaining whether any legal impediment to any proposed marriage or civil union exists. The form shall not contain any inquiries or information which concerns the race of an applicant for a marriage or civil union license. Amended 1965, c.78, s.49; 2002, c.88, s.1; 2006, c.103, s.43.
